Microsoft has announced the release of Windows 11 Insider Preview Build 25381 to the Canary Channel. This update brings significant improvements to the security of Windows and Windows Server, particularly regarding Server Message Block (SMB) signing.

 

With SMB signing now required by default for all connections in the Enterprise editions, Microsoft aims to enhance the security posture of its operating systems in the modern landscape.

The open-source Git project has recently released Git 2.41, packed with exciting features and bug fixes contributed by a diverse community of over 95 developers, including 29 new contributors.

 

This latest version builds upon the advancements made in the previous release, Git 2.40, bringing enhancements that improve Git's handling of unreachable objects, introduce on-disk reverse indexes by default, extend the credential helper protocol, and offer convenient options for scripting and connectivity checks.

Vivo has recently launched its latest smartphone, the Vivo Y78 5G, in Singapore, following its earlier release in China. For those who are fans of Vivo smartphones, this news brings a fresh addition to the lineup.

 

While the Chinese variant of the Vivo Y78 5G comes with a Dimension 930 SoC processor and an OLED display, the global variant features the Snapdragon 695 SoC chipset and an IPS LCD display. It's worth noting that the company has not yet confirmed the release of this handset in India.
